Across TCGA cell cohorts, RPP14 RNA expression is significantly associated with the go_rna of many other GO terms, with 3,859 significant associations in total. BLOOD_Leukemia shows the largest number of these associations.

The most reproducible RPP14-associated GO terms across cancer lineages are DNA-templated transcription elongation, RNA 5'-end processing, and Regulation of sister chromatid segregation. Each is linked with RPP14 in more than 15 cancer types. Because this analysis shows association rather than direction, both RPP14-to-partner and partner-to-RPP14 results are reported.
